I drove my car home last night. Not a problem in the world. I go to start it this morning and nothing. It cranks but wont fire. Everything is plugged in. The car has a new fuel pump as of 8000 miles ago. I didnt replace it cause it was bad. i rebuilt my engine last summer and freshened up some of my parts on the car at the same time. Is there an emergency fuel pump cutoff switch in these cars. My stangs had them. it has been dumping snow all week here in CO. allot of snow fell of my roof onto the side of my car last night. That is why i am wondering about a cutoff switch. Other than that i have no Ideas.
Checks I just did. I checked the fuel pump relay (mpi I think its called) Its working. I can hear an feel it clicked when I turn my ignition on. This suck as my car is covered in snow right now. The car ran great last night. I dont understand. I put ten bucks in it yesterday and drove maybe 20 miles on the high estimate. Plus its snowing like hell here right now so I wasnt driving around with my foot in it.
Car has spark. Fuel pump sounds like its firing up when I cycle the key. I think its fuel related though, If i cycle the key enough times it fires for a second then dies, it does have fuel in the tank. I put more in just to make sure my gauge was inacurate. I can hear the injectors fire while a friend cranks the car over.
